Draggingtree Posted February 1 Share Posted February 1 THURSDAY, FEBRUARY 1, 2024 Howdy! On this day in 1882, the first ground was broken for the new state Capitol in Austin, Texas. In order to finance the project, three million acres of Panhandle land were sold. After six years, the red-granite building opened in May 1888. Valin Posted February 21 Author Share Posted February 21 Aug 22, 2020 Plot: In 1949, former U.S. Army Air Forces officer Harvey Stovall spots a familiar Toby Jug in the window of a London antique shop and learns that it came from Archbury, an airfield where Stovall served during World War II. Convinced that it is the same jug which used to stand on the mantle of the airfield's officers' club, he buys it and journeys to the derelict airfield.
